Introduction

This user's guide describes the characteristics, operation, and use of the HALL-ADAPTER-EVM evaluation module. This EVM is designed to evaluate the performance of TMAG and DRV Hall-effect sensors in the DBZ (3), DMR (4), YBH (4), YBK (4), YBG (6), DCK (3), PW (16), D (8), DXE (4), ZFC (4), DBV (5), DBV (6), DGK (8), or LPG (3) packages. Throughout this document, the terms evaluation board, evaluation module, and EVM are synonymous with the HALL-ADAPTER-EVM. This document includes a schematic, reference printed circuit board (PCB) layouts, and a complete bill of materials (BOM).

The TMAG and DRV Hall-effect sensors sense magnetic flux passing through the device package.

The HALL-ADAPTER-EVM simplifies prototyping SMT ICs. The HALL-ADAPTER-EVM supports the package types listed in Table 1-2.
